首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Hibernate:从一对多的表中查找实体

Hibernate是一个Java开源的对象关系映射框架,它实现了对象和关系数据库之间的映射,简化了开发人员对数据持久化的操作。Hibernate具有以下特点和优势:

  1. 概念:Hibernate使用Java对象来表示数据库表,通过对象之间的关系建立对应表之间的关系。它通过ORM(对象关系映射)实现将对象的数据持久化到数据库中。
  2. 分类:Hibernate属于ORM框架,通过将Java对象与数据库表进行映射,实现了对象的持久化操作。它提供了一系列的API和工具,使开发人员能够方便地操作和管理数据库。
  3. 优势:使用Hibernate可以使开发人员更专注于业务逻辑的实现,而无需关注底层的数据库操作。它提供了强大的查询语言(HQL)和标准化的CRUD操作,简化了数据库操作的编码。
  4. 应用场景:Hibernate适用于各种规模的应用程序,特别是对于需要大量数据持久化和复杂查询的应用。它可以与各种数据库管理系统(如MySQL、Oracle等)配合使用,为开发人员提供了更高的灵活性。
  5. 腾讯云相关产品和产品介绍链接地址:腾讯云提供了一系列云计算服务,包括云数据库 TencentDB、云服务器 CVM、云存储 COS 等。这些产品可以与Hibernate结合使用,实现高效的数据持久化和管理。您可以访问腾讯云的官方网站(https://cloud.tencent.com/)获取更详细的产品介绍和使用文档。

总结:Hibernate是一个强大的Java ORM框架,通过将Java对象与数据库表进行映射,实现了数据持久化的操作。它具有简化开发、提高效率的优势,适用于各种规模的应用程序。在使用Hibernate时,可以结合腾讯云提供的各种云计算产品,实现更高效的数据管理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券